Why This Topic Matters for Organizations in Cameroon and Africa

The first reason many organizations look for business management software is not fashion. Rather, it is frustration. Staff spend too much time confirming balances, searching for files, checking who collected money, rewriting information and explaining incomplete reports. When information is handled manually, every delay creates more work for someone else.

Common problems include stock differences between paper records and actual inventory, invoices that are difficult to trace and limited visibility into expenses and profits. Consequently, these issues often create mistrust between management, staff and clients. A cashier may have worked honestly, but clean digital records may be missing. A manager may need to make a quick decision, but the required figures may not be available. A staff member may need to assist a client immediately, but the necessary record may be stored in another office.

Supporting Business Growth

A second challenge is growth. A process that worked with one office or one branch may no longer work as the organization expands. More transactions, more users and greater expectations require stronger controls. Without a shared system, departments often develop separate methods. As a result, duplication increases, disagreements become more common and reporting becomes less reliable.

A third challenge is continuity. When a staff member leaves, becomes unavailable or changes responsibilities, the organization should not lose valuable knowledge. Therefore, a well-configured platform keeps information inside the business instead of inside one person’s notebook or phone. Digital management is not only about convenience. It is also about protecting institutional knowledge and supporting long-term stability.

Practical Benefits for Owners, Managers, Staff and Clients

The first benefit is better visibility. Owners and managers no longer need to depend on scattered explanations or incomplete updates. Instead, they can review structured information whenever they need it. Visibility does not mean monitoring staff unfairly. Rather, it provides the information managers need to identify problems early, support departments and make decisions based on reliable records.

The second benefit is stronger accountability. When every user has a defined role and every important action is linked to a user account, responsibilities become much clearer. As a result, staff members are protected from accusations that cannot be verified. Managers can also distinguish honest mistakes from repeated process problems.

business dashboards and multi-branch management with Prosoft Africa support.2

The third benefit is greater efficiency. A user who needs information should not move from office to office searching for paperwork. Instead, search tools, filters, dashboards and record histories make information easy to locate. This becomes especially valuable when customers are waiting, suppliers need confirmation or managers require immediate business reports.

The fourth benefit is better planning. With reliable business data, managers identify busy periods, slow sales, recurring expenses, inventory movements, branch performance and revenue trends. Therefore, they can prepare for operational challenges before they become urgent.

How to Implement the Software Without Confusing Your Team

Review Current Business Processes

Start with a workflow review. List the records the organization keeps, the reports management requires, the employees who use the information and the mistakes that occur most often.

Next, prepare the most important data before implementation. The system does not need every historical record on the first day. However, active records, user accounts, opening balances, inventory items and key business categories should be prepared carefully.

Then, define user roles. Owners, managers, accountants, cashiers, sales staff, inventory controllers and branch supervisors should not all receive the same permissions. As a result, access control keeps the system organized, secure and easier to manage.

Train Staff Effectively

Training should focus on real business activities. Staff should learn how to register information, search records, generate reports, print receipts, correct approved mistakes and request support when necessary. This approach helps employees learn faster because the training reflects their daily responsibilities.

Finally, review system usage during the first weeks after launch. Managers should confirm that users enter information correctly, reports provide useful insights and old manual habits no longer create duplicate work.

Expand the System Gradually

The implementation should remain progressive. It is better to launch the essential workflow successfully than to activate every feature at the same time. Otherwise, users may become overwhelmed. Once employees are comfortable with the core functions, the organization can introduce advanced dashboards, branch reporting, inventory analytics, management reports, additional user permissions and other business modules as needed.
